I think optimizing appointment scheduling is vital. We recently used a digital tool that integrates patient reminders, which cut down no-shows significantly. It’s all about communication; ensuring patients are informed goes a long way in reducing wait times.

It really helps to have clear signage in the waiting area indicating expected wait times. Our patients appreciate the transparency, and it reduces their anxiety. Have you noticed similar effects in your office?
